    Just on the 6500 dead part: Yes and no. Correct that the 6500 is all infrastucture and not just WC, so the allocation of those to the WC will be significantly lower. But that's just those that were officially recorded as dying due to workibg conditions. There are many more that are being recorded for other reasons, e.g. heart attacks or unknown, that could be reasonably attributed to the working conditions, so the 6500 for all infrastucture is a significant underestimate. What that means for overall deaths relating to the WC is, as far as I know, unclear.
